JSW Infrastructure Limited – Q4 FY26 Results
NSE
jswinfra
BSE
543994
JSW Infrastructure reported strong Q4 FY26 operational growth driven by higher port cargo volumes, logistics expansion, and improved segment profitability despite margin pressure from finance costs and exceptional adjustments.
key financial highlights
- Revenue from Operations:
- Revenue Income (Q4 FY26): ₹1,522.34 Cr
- QoQ Change: +12.79%
- YoY Change: +18.64%
- Previous Quarter (Q3 FY26): ₹1,283.18 Cr
- Previous Year (Q4 FY25): ₹1,349.66 Cr
- Revenue Income (Q4 FY26): ₹1,522.34 Cr
- Profit After Tax (PAT):
- PAT (Q4 FY26): ₹423.67 Cr
- QoQ Change: +16.12%
- YoY Change: -17.83%
- Previous Quarter (Q3 FY26): ₹364.85 Cr
- Previous Year (Q4 FY25): ₹515.58 Cr

Margin Analysis
Drivers:
- Operating leverage improved due to higher cargo throughput.
- Logistics business margins expanded significantly.
- Finance costs increased due to higher borrowings and expansion projects.
- Depreciation expenses rose from infrastructure asset additions.
- Exceptional item impact affected profitability.
Insight:
- Core operating profitability remains strong despite elevated financing and expansion-related costs.

Earning quality check
Drivers:
- Strong operating cash generation of ₹2,021.50 crore.
- Stable segment profitability across core operations.
- Improved logistics business contribution.
- Large infrastructure capex supported future growth.
- Rising debt levels due to expansion projects.
Interpretations:
- Earnings quality remains fundamentally healthy, supported by recurring infrastructure cash flows and long-term operational contracts.
balance sheet Analysis
- Total Assets: ₹20,358.45 Crore
- Total Liabilities: ₹8,665.71 Crore
Insight:
- Balance sheet expanded significantly due to ongoing infrastructure investments.
- Capital work-in-progress increased sharply indicating future capacity growth.
- Net worth strengthened through retained earnings.
- Debt levels increased to support expansion activities.
key risks
- Rising leverage and finance costs.
- Global trade slowdown affecting cargo volumes.
- Infrastructure project execution risks.
- Regulatory and environmental clearances.
- Foreign exchange volatility impacting finance costs.

Financial metrics table
| Particular | Q4 FY26 | Q.O.Q | Y.O.Y |
|---|---|---|---|
| Total Income | ₹1,612.00 Crore | +12.79% | +18.64% |
| PBT | ₹497.82 Crore | +13.35% | -14.37% |
| PAT | ₹423.67 Crore | +16.12% | -17.83% |
JSW Infrastructure delivered a strong operational Q4 FY26 performance supported by robust port activity, rapid logistics expansion, and healthy sequential profitability growth.
While yearly profitability saw pressure from higher finance costs and exceptional adjustments, the company’s long-term infrastructure growth strategy remains intact. Rising asset base, expanding logistics operations, and healthy operating cash flows position the company strongly for sustained future growth.
